Emerging Technologies in Belt Conveyor Systems for 2026

The evolution of belt conveyor systems is pivotal as we approach 2026. Emerging technologies are setting new standards in efficiency and safety. Recent studies indicate that the global belt conveyor market is projected to grow by over 5% annually. This growth highlights the industry's need for modernization.

One notable trend is the integration of IoT (Internet of Things) technologies. Smart sensors offer real-time monitoring of conveyor systems. These sensors can notify operators about potential issues before they lead to failures, significantly reducing downtime. Additionally, predictive maintenance analytics help optimize maintenance schedules, enhancing the overall productivity of operations.

Another key development is the move towards sustainable materials. Companies are exploring eco-friendly belt materials that reduce environmental impact. Data suggests that businesses using sustainable options can improve their waste management by over 20%. However, transitioning to these new systems can challenge existing workflows and may require additional training for personnel. Adapting to these trends is crucial for staying competitive in a fast-changing landscape.

Key Factors Influencing Belt Conveyor Design and Functionality

Belt conveyor design is influenced by several key factors. One significant aspect is material handling capacity. Buyers need conveyors that can efficiently move varying loads. This requires understanding the types of materials being transported and their weight. Choosing the right belt type is essential for optimizing performance.

Another important element is the conveyor's environment. Factors like temperature, humidity, and exposure to chemicals can affect materials and machinery. Sophisticated designs may use corrosion-resistant materials. This adaptation ensures longevity and reduces maintenance costs.

Finally, automation and technology trends impact design choices. Smart conveyor systems integrate with industry 4.0 concepts. This brings improvements in efficiency and reliability. However, there may be challenges in selecting the correct sensors and software. Buyers must also consider upgrading legacy systems. Balancing these needs can create complexities that need careful consideration.

Essential Maintenance Practices for Modern Belt Conveyors

Maintaining modern belt conveyors is critical for operational efficiency. Regular checks ensure they run smoothly and reduce unexpected downtime. According to industry reports, more than 30% of conveyor failures stem from inadequate maintenance practices. This highlights the need for a proactive approach.

Routine inspections should focus on belt alignment and tracking. Misalignment can lead to excessive wear and reduce the lifespan of the conveyor. Data indicates that corrected alignment can extend the life of the system by up to 50%. Additionally, keeping the belts clean minimizes dirt accumulation, which can degrade performance. Innovative maintenance solutions are emerging, yet many companies still overlook this aspect.

Implementing a predictive maintenance strategy can also enhance reliability. Using sensors to monitor belt conditions helps identify issues before they escalate. However, some facilities may struggle with the initial investment in technology. Balancing costs while ensuring operational reliability remains a challenge for many. The trend towards automation in maintenance practices is clear but requires reconsideration of traditional methods.
